  1. Feb 6, 2024 · However, my general recommendation for anyone seriously considering moving to New York City is to save a minimum of $20,000. Finding an apartment in NYC won’t come cheap and almost all landlords require first & last month’s rent in addition to a security deposit (the equivalent of one month’s rent) up front.

  7. Nov 22, 2023 · New York City experiences four distinct seasons. Summers are generally hot and humid, with temperatures averaging in the 80s to 90s Fahrenheit (26-32 degrees Celsius). Winters can be cold, with temperatures often dropping below freezing, and snowfall is common. Spring and autumn offer mild and pleasant weather.

  8. Sales Tax. The combined state and local sales tax rate in New York is 8.52% as of 2023, which is ranked as the 10th highest sales tax rate in the United States. The state sales tax rate is 4%, while local sales taxes can range from 3% to 4.875% depending on the jurisdiction.
